Save Your Wrists
If you’re like me, you use your hands a lot.
In this day and age, we spend so much time in front of the computer that our arms and hands get a real workout using the mouse, keyboard, or touchpad.
Add to that playing the piano, using a digital camera, game consoles, and even good old fashioned handwriting – and it all adds up to wrist pain, tendinitis and even carpal tunnel syndrome. Left unaddressed, repetitive strain injuries can become debilitating.
I type for a living, and take pictures and play piano for fun. Both have become far less enjoyable the last year, as I’ve noticed some severe stabbing pain in my wrist.
Exercise, targeted massage, creams and essential oils have all helped some, but I’m told by the medical professionals that the thing that’s going to make the most difference is simply using my wrist less. That’s a challenge when, as I mentioned, I type for living.
